Neville Lancelot Goddard, generally known as Neville, was an American author who wrote on the Bible, mysticism, and self-help. Content centers around lectures by an author known for his teachings on the Bible, mysticism, and personal transformation. Key themes include the power of imagination in shaping one's reality, self-realization, and the interpretation of biblical principles as tools for spiritual awakening. Episodes feature discussions on overcoming personal limitations through faith, love, and the divine, often illustrated with personal anecdotes and biblical references. Unique elements include a focus on self-empowerment and the idea that individuals can realize their divine potential through inward reflection and imaginative practices.
